Romelu Lukaku has revealed that Jose Mourinho was left in the dark over his transfer to Everton, as he did not discuss the transfer with his ex-boss.

Wednesday evening saw Everton smash their transfer record to sign Lukaku for ÂŁ28 million following a successful loan spell at Goodison last season.

The Belgian hasn’t always seen eye to eye with Mourinho, and confirmed that he kept his decision quiet once he’d made up his mind.

He said: “I spoke with my agent and then from that moment on I left it up to him as I was on holiday.”

“I made my decision and then didn’t speak too much about it.”

When asked about whether he had sat down and discussed the deal with Mourinho, Lukaku revealed he hadn’t due to Chelsea’s upcoming fixtures.

”I think he was busy with the game (against Vitesse Arnhem on Wednesday night).”

The arrival of ÂŁ30 million man Diego Costa would’ve seen Lukaku’s first team chances limited again, which the 21 year-old revealed was a reason behind leaving.

“Chelsea is a big club and sometimes it is difficult for young players to come through. I want to have a good career and I didn’t want to spend 10 years on the bench, I wanted to make the best out of every year.

“This is a club with a lot of ambition and the right place to be. You don’t have to have regrets in football. Choices have to be made.”

Lukaku will wear the number 10 shirt for Everton, and has signed a five year contract.
